How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 32601?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 32601 Studio Apartments | $1,537 | $999 | $2,361 |
| 32601 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,260 | $529 | $3,957 |
| 32601 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,361 | $599 | $3,127 |
| 32601 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,691 | $629 | $3,500 |
| 32601 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,227 | $655 | $3,000 |
